Eastbourne is a traditional seaside resort, boasting five miles of unspoilt beaches, palm tree-lined promenades, four golf courses and Blue Flag clean sea. Offering fun for all of the family, from extreme sports and skating, to the annual airshow; visit Eastbourne Pier or dance the night away to live music at the bandstand.

Get your skates on and join the locals in their favourite pastime of roller blading along the five mile stretch of promenade from the peaceful Falling Sands to the bustling Sovereign Harbour Marina.

Eastbourne makes a great shopping destination, too: there's a superb selection of shops in the Arndale Centre and visitors will love to browse the unusual waterfront shops. After the hard work of shopping, there's no better way to relax than in one of the continental style restaurants, cafés or bars at the harbour.

The town also has a thriving sailing and watersports scene. Have a splash at windsurfing and canoeing, or take a pleasure boat trip along the coast. The resort has a wonderful array of floral displays and is a natural gateway to the South Downs, including national beauty spot Beachy Head.

Also close to 1066 Country, Eastbourne is an ideal base for visiting castles, stately homes, vineyards, steam railways and exotic gardens across Sussex.

With five theatres to choose from and regular West End shows, visitors seeking arts and culture won’t be disappointed with a selection of museums from modern and classic art to local history.
